Killeaton, Antrim
Killeaton is a suburban area, usually considered part of the larger suburban town of Dunmurry, County Antrim. It lies within the townland of Derryaghy, in the civil parish of Derryaghy. The townland of Derryaghy remained largely rural until the mid 20th century. The village of Milltown lay at its west end near the parish church. The hamlets of Bridge End and Moss Side lay north and south of Killeaton House (1870) on Mosside Road. The post-war era saw large-scale suburban development around Milltown, but also around Killeaton House and Mosside Road, forming a second suburban settlement in the townland, known as Killeaton after Killeaton House. The Killeaton area is within the council area of Antrim and Newtownabbey.
